Overview
The Siemens LME71.901A1-PRG6 is a high-performance burner control flame safeguard assembly designed for the supervision of multistage or modulating forced draft burners and atmospheric gas burners. This specific unit comes preassembled for convenience, featuring the LME71.000A1 base unit paired with the PME71.901A1 programming module. It is engineered for industrial and commercial thermal process applications, specifically those requiring pulse width modulation (PWM) fan control. The system ensures reliable startup and continuous supervision, monitoring the flame to manage safety shutoff valves and prevent hazardous conditions during intermittent operation.
Features
- PWM blower control for burners with pneumatic ratio control or pulse width modulated fans
- Integrated valve proving (VPS) for enhanced system safety and leakage detection
- Digital signal handling ensures accurate control sequences and high repeatability
- Multicolor LED indicator provides clear status messages, program sequences, and fault notifications
- Proof of Closure (POC) input for monitoring that the gas valve is fully closed
- Compatible with multiple flame detection methods, including ionization probes and non-self-checking UV scanners
- Electrical remote lockout reset facility for efficient system management
- Undervoltage detection and air pressure supervision with functional checks during start and operation
Specifications
- Model: LME71.901A1-PRG6 (Assembly: LME71.000A1 base + PME71.901A1 module)
- Mains Voltage: AC 120 V (50/60 Hz)
- Operating Mode: PWM blower control with direct spark ignition
- Power Consumption: Approximately 12 VA
- Protection Rating: IP40 (when mounted)
- Operating Temperature: -20 C to +60 C
- Safety Time (TSA): Defined by PME71 module parameters
- Approvals: UL, FM, CSA, and CE globally approved
